在比特币和其他加密货币的世界中,钱包地址和公钥是两个极为重要的概念,它们不仅谜一般的吸引着新手投资者,也构成了整个区块链网络的安全基础。本文将深入探讨什么是比特币钱包地址和公钥,它们的工作原理,以及它们在加密货币交易中的作用。我们将从多个角度来介绍这一主题,并解答与之相关的关键问题。

什么是比特币钱包地址?

比特币钱包地址是一个由一串字母和数字组成的字符串,用户可以通过这个地址接收比特币。它类似于银行账号,任何人只需要您的钱包地址就可以向您发送比特币。在生成比特币钱包之时,通常会生成一个或多个钱包地址。每个地址都是从公钥中派生而来的,具有一定的加密特性,确保安全。

比特币钱包地址的格式

比特币钱包地址主要有三种格式:原始的P2PKH地址以数字“1”开头,P2SH地址以“3”开头,而SegWit地址则以“bc1”开头。每种格式在使用时的优劣各有不同:

  • P2PKH地址: 是最传统的比特币地址格式,最为广泛使用,但交易手续费相对较高。
  • P2SH地址: 允许用户将多个签名组合在一起,提高安全性,适合通常需要团队管理的场景。
  • SegWit地址: 段分离见证(Segregated Witness)改进了比特币网络效率,降低了交易手续费,日益受到支持。

什么是公钥?

公钥是比特币钱包的一部分,是通过私钥生成的,可以公开用于接收比特币。公钥与私钥成对存在,公钥负责验证交易的有效性,确保钱包的安全。公钥可以用来生成多个钱包地址,每个地址都是该公钥的一种表现形式。

公钥与私钥的关系

私钥是知晓钱包的唯一凭证,绝不能泄露,任何拥有私钥的人都可以控制对应的钱包。公钥则如同银行账号,可以分享给他人接受比特币。理论上,任何人都可以通过公钥生成与之相对应的钱包地址,但反向操作是不可能的,因此保障了资金的安全。

比特币钱包地址与公钥的工作原理

比特币钱包地址和公钥的工作机制基于非对称加密理论。用户通过私钥生成公钥,而公钥又可以生成一个或多个比特币钱包地址。每当有比特币被发送到该地址时,使用对应的私钥即可进行转账。以下是简单的流程说明:

  • 生成私钥: 随机生成一个256位的二进制数。
  • 生成公钥: 利用椭圆曲线加密算法(ECDSA)将私钥转变为公钥。
  • 生成钱包地址: 经过多次哈希处理,最终生成可用于交易的地址。

比特币钱包如何确保安全?

比特币钱包通过多层加密技术、冷存储和多重签名等方式确保用户的资金安全。用户应当备份自己的私钥,尽量避免在线保管;此外,使用硬件钱包等安全设备以便存储较大金额,也是保护资金的良策。

比特币交易中的隐私问题

使用比特币钱包进行交易时,虽然钱包地址可以看作是匿名的,但所有的交易记录都会被记录在区块链上,因此实际上并非完全隐私。用户的交易行为在某些情况下可能还会被关联到他们的身份。使用混币服务等技术手段可以提升隐私保护。

五个相关问题及其详细解答

比特币钱包地址和公钥有什么区别?

比特币钱包地址和公钥是两种不同的概念。公钥是由私钥生成的加密代码,可以用来验证比特币交易。相对来说,钱包地址是比特币网络中识别用户的唯一标识,通常是经过多层哈希算法处理后的公钥的表现形式。因此,公钥相对长,而钱包地址则较短且更加易于记忆和使用。创建比特币钱包时,同时生成多个钱包地址用于不同的交易和接收比特币的需要,而公钥则维持不变。

如何安全地存储比特币钱包地址和私钥?

存储比特币钱包地址和私钥的安全性至关重要,因为一旦私钥被盗,您锁好的资金将无可挽回。以下是一些安全存储的方法:

  • 冷存储:使用离线设备例如硬件钱包或者纸钱包存储私钥,这样可以避免连接网络带来的风险。
  • 加密存储:使用加密工具加密存储私钥,确保即使被窃取也无法被破解。
  • 备份私钥:多备份私钥并存储在安全的地点,避免因意外情况导致失去访问比特币的权利。

这样的措施可以最大程度上保护用户的资产安全。

比特币交易的隐私如何保护?

比特币交易在公共区块链上进行,所有交易记录都是透明的,这使得隐私保护面临挑战。为保护隐私,用户可以采取以下措施:

  • 使用新地址:每次接收比特币时使用新的钱包地址,避免将多个交易记录关联到同一个地址。
  • 混币服务:利用混币服务把多个用户的比特币混合在一起,增加交易的匿名性。
  • 使用隐私币:如门罗币(Monero)等专为隐私设计的币种,能提供更高级别的隐私保护。

用户在使用比特币时,需不断学习如何隐私保护,以确保个人数据不被轻易获取。

比特币公钥可以被陌生人获取吗?

是的,比特币公钥是为了在于其他用户进行交易而设计的,可以被任何人获取。公钥的存在使得其他用户能够验证交易的合法性。虽然比特币的公钥可以公开,但用户必须确保其私钥不泄露,因为只有拥有私钥,才能支配相应的钱包。为了提高安全性,建议用户在接收比特币时,使用不同的地址,以减少通过分析地址追踪到用户身份的风险。

如果丢失私钥会发生什么?

如果用户丢失了私钥,相关的钱包及其资产将无法找回。比特币地址和钱包是由私钥控制的,因此失去私钥意味着失去资金的访问权。例如,如果用户将私钥存储在硬盘上,未加密,硬盘损坏或遗失则会导致资产丢失。为了防止这种情况,用户应当时刻保持私钥备份,并妥善保存。使用硬件钱包、纸钱包等离线存储的方式,可以降低私钥丢失的风险。

总结,比特币钱包地址与公钥不仅是加密货币交易的基础组成部分,更是区块链网络安全的关键所在。了解并善用这些技术,能够更好地进行加密货币投资。同时,保持对最新技术和交易动态的关注,也是保障投资安全和隐私保护的重要一环。